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
722 24347 178197078 82483308 8294
5238 40461729
5238 40461729
7378607 53024 40
All about undefined
Interested in learning more?
5238 40461729
7378607 53024 40
See more
705 650013
22 353717 16587
See more
1104652571 548 259955
35686 8671103603 1689064 296265473 139939
See more